Dog walkers on Rover are free to set their rates. The median cost to hire a dog walker in Millbrae on Rover as of Aug 2025 was about $25 per walk, after factoring in Rover’s service fees. A dog walker’s rate may also change as you customize your booking to fit your and your dog’s needs.
As of Aug 2025, there are 9,725 dog walkers in Millbrae. You can filter, sort, expand your radius, read reviews, and compare pricing to find the perfect dog walker near you. As a reminder, dog walkers joining Rover must pass a background check for you and your dog’s safety.
Rover makes it easy to reach out to multiple dog walkers about your booking. Typically, 85% of Millbrae dog walkers respond in under an hour.
Dog walkers in Millbrae have an average of 14 years of experience. Dog walkers with repeat customers have an average of 4 repeat clients.
